Coastal Fisheries Technician I-II

Position Title: Coastal Fisheries Technician I-II (please note: listed on TPWD Jobs website as “Fish & Wildlife Technician I-II”)

Agency: Coastal Fisheries Division, Texas Parks & Wildlife Department (TPWD)

Job Location: Dickinson Marine Laboratory, Dickinson, TX

Responsibilities: Under the direction of the TPWD Coastal Fisheries Upper Coast Regional Director, this position is responsible for assisting the oyster habitat restoration biologist in collection, recording and editing of fishery-dependent and independent data and sidescan sonar data from Texas' coastal ecosystems and Gulf of Mexico. Operates equipment safely and maintains gear, equipment and facility. Performs additional duties as assigned. Complies with all Agency, Division and Branch rules, regulations and procedures. NOTE: 10% travel required.

Working Conditions: (1) Required to work hours other than 8: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m., with days off other than Saturday, Sunday and holidays as needed; (2) Required to work overtime as necessary; (3) Required to travel with possible overnight stays; (4) Required to perform work outdoors, occasionally in adverse weather conditions; (5) Required to perform work in water-based field activities, including work aboard seagoing vessels; (6) Required to perform manual labor including lifting supplies and materials up to 50 lbs.; (7) Non-smoking environment in State buildings and vehicles.
  
Minimum Qualifications:

·         Education: Graduation from High School or GED. Acceptable Substitution: Graduation from an accredited college or university with a Bachelor's, Master’s or PhD degree in Fisheries Biology, Marine Biology or closely related field may be substituted for two years of required experience.

·         Experience: Fish and Wildlife Technician I: No experience required. Fish and Wildlife Technician II: Four years relevant experience.
·         Preferred Experience: Experience working aboard vessels in the Gulf of Mexico or other large bodies of water.

·         License/Certifications: Must possess or be able to obtain, within 30 days of employment, a valid Class "C" Texas driver's license. NOTE: Retention of position contingent upon obtaining and maintaining license. 
·         Preferred Licensure: Current Self-Contained Underwater Breathing Apparatus (SCUBA) certification.
